Q. Solve the system of equations by substitution.\newline2x3y2z=152x - 3y - 2z = -15\newline2x2y+3z=02x - 2y + 3z = 0\newlinez=2z = 2
  1. Start with z=2z = 2: Solve the system of equations by substitution, starting with the third equation given, z=2z = 2.
  2. Substitute zz into equations: Substitute z=2z = 2 into the first two equations.\newline2x3y2(2)=152x - 3y - 2(2) = -15\newline2x2y+3(2)=02x - 2y + 3(2) = 0
  3. Simplify after substitution: Simplify the equations after substitution.\newline2x3y4=152x - 3y - 4 = -15\newline2x2y+6=02x - 2y + 6 = 0
  4. Isolate x and y terms: Add 44 to both sides of the first equation and subtract 66 from both sides of the second equation to isolate the terms with xx and yy.\newline2x3y=112x - 3y = -11\newline2x2y=62x - 2y = -6
  5. Solve for x: Now, let's solve one of the equations for xx. We can take the second equation, 2x2y=62x - 2y = -6, and solve for xx.\newline2x=2y62x = 2y - 6\newlinex=y3x = y - 3
  6. Substitute xx into equation: Substitute x=y3x = y - 3 into the first simplified equation.2(y3)3y=112(y - 3) - 3y = -11
  7. Combine like terms: Distribute and combine like terms. 2y63y=112y - 6 - 3y = -11
  8. Simplify by combining y terms: Simplify the equation by combining y terms. y6=11-y - 6 = -11
  9. Solve for y: Add 66 to both sides of the equation to solve for y.\newliney=5-y = -5
  10. Substitute yy into xx: Multiply both sides by 1-1 to get the value of yy.y=5y = 5
  11. Calculate xx: Substitute y=5y = 5 into x=y3x = y - 3 to find the value of xx.\newlinex=53x = 5 - 3
